Cup and saucer

 

Manufacture Royale de Sèvres, France, 1758

 

Glazed and painted porcelain.

H: 7 cm

Markings: two interlocking “L”s (Sèvres), “F” in blue

UMP 7207 a,b

 

Pâte tendre regnault porcelain cup and saucer. Reserves decorated with exotic birds in a romantic landscape. Écaille scale pattern painted in gold on a bleu de roi background. France, Manufacture Royale de Sèvres, from 1758, copy from the second half of the nineteenth century.
